Customer Service Officers are the first point of contact for customers and visitors accessing Canberra Memorial Park (CMP) services. They deliver high-level customer service, regularly interacting with members of the community, often on some of their most challenging days.
This position plays a key role in coordinating sales processes and promoting the services CMP has available. Working closely with their fellow Customer Service Officers, they also actively participate in and contribute to conversations around service delivery, policies, and procedures.
